Output ec0c03623e58ed83b40f4119a7b838127acca8bf920d9ba135e9da113f48d72e:7

value
433198430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 005174d773e130782ab6df2e46d4cb85c2652eb5 OP_EQUAL
address
31ihWEZB3oevCPDsZeCFjj7QYZAZWk5n7F
transaction
ec0c03623e58ed83b40f4119a7b838127acca8bf920d9ba135e9da113f48d72e
spent
true